Quick‑Glance Checklist: First 24 Hours After a California Boat Accident

  • Call 911 or the Coast Guard if anyone’s hurt or property damage tops $500.

  • Swap registration and insurance info — think of it as the watery version of a license plate exchange.

  • Snap photos — hulls, props, injuries, GPS screens. Your phone is now priceless evidence.

  • File a written report with Cal. Division of Boating and Waterways within 48 hours if there’s injury, death, or major damage.

How Boat Accident Claims Really Work (Spoiler: It’s Not Like Car Insurance)

Unlike fender‑benders on I‑5, boat crashes often involve federal admiralty rules. A Boat Accident Attorney in California navigates:

  • Pure Comparative Negligence – California lets you collect even if you’re 99 percent at fault, but watch insurers weaponize that number.

  • Limitation of Liability Act – Owners sometimes cap damages at vessel value; an attorney can punch holes in that lifeboat if negligence is proven.

  • Jones Act & Longshore Claims – Crew injuries on commercial or charter boats ride a different legal current altogether.

Quick Reference Glossary (Because Legalese Is Rougher Than Choppy Seas)

  • Admiralty Jurisdiction – Federal court authority over navigable waters.

  • Privity – Fancy way to say “direct involvement.”

  • Allision – Yes, with an “a.” It’s when a moving vessel hits a stationary object.

  • Charterer – Person who leases a boat. Think Uber Captain.
